The Development of Online Casinos
The emergence of online connectivity in the late 20th century marked a major turning point for gambling sector. Physical casinos began to venture into the potential of online platforms, which offered new avenues for reaching a broader audience. As technology progressed, online casinos transformed quickly. The deployment of software providers and gaming platforms enhanced the caliber and variety of games available. Real-time dealer games surfaced in the 2000s, combining the convenience of online play with the community aspect of traditional casinos. This hybrid experience attracted to a wide range of players, bridging the divide between online and real-world gambling. The use of mobile technology further propelled this growth, allowing players to gamble anytime and anywhere.
Today, online casinos are a multi-billion dollar industry, offering a wide variety of games, promotions, and user experiences. The adoption of cutting-edge technologies such as VR and distributed ledger technology is defining the prospects of internet gaming, promising even more immersive experiences for players. As laws evolve with this changing landscape, online casinos continue to prosper and attract new audiences, cementing their place in the online realm.

Issues Facing Digital Gambling Regulations
The rapid growth of online casinos has caused a diverse of rules that vary greatly across various jurisdictions. This discrepancy poses problems for both operators and players, as some online casinos may operate in regions where regulations are minimal or absent. Consequently, players may find themselves exposed to unfair practices or absence of player protection. Regulating bodies must manage these diverse laws and strive to establish a unified framework that ensures equitable play and responsibility in the online casino market.
A further significant challenge is the concern of safe gambling. While numerous online casinos advocate for responsible gaming features, the digital nature of these platforms often makes it easier for individuals to lose track of their gambling habits. Regulators face the challenging task of ensuring that providers implement effective tools and policies to help gamblers manage their gambling behavior. Additionally, enforcing age restrictions and preventing underage gambling online poses a unique challenge that is distinct from physical casinos, where age verification is easier.
Lastly, the rise of digital currencies and blockchain technology in online gambling introduces additional regulatory hurdles. While these advancements offer increased privacy and security for players, they also add complexity to the regulatory environment. Authorities must evaluate how to integrate these technologies into current frameworks while also fighting potential financial crime and scams activities associated with cryptocurrency transactions. Developing regulations that simultaneously support innovation and safeguard consumers will be crucial as the online casino industry continues to evolve.
